Bardali - Bhopalpattnam, Bijapur

Bardali is a village situated in the Bhopalpattnam tehsil of Bijapur district, Chhattisgarh. It is located approximately 8 km from the tehsil headquarters in Bhopalpattanam and around 8 km from the district headquarters in Bijapur. Wardali serves as the Gram Panchayat for Bardali village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Bardali is 450748. The village covers a total geographical area of 370.84 hectares and falls under the 494446 pincode. Bhopalpattanam is the nearest town, located about 8 km away.

Bardali village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Bijapur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Bastar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Bardali

As per Census 2011, Bardali village has a total population of 1,322 people, consisting of 726 males and 596 females. The village has 281 households and a sex ratio of 820 females per 1,000 males. There are 172 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 858 literate and 464 illiterate residents. Additionally, 115 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 811 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Bardali

Bardali is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Belampalli, while the nearest airport is Warangal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 105.3 km.

The road distance from Bhopalpattanam to Bardali is about 8 km, with a usual travel time of around 15-30 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Bijapur to Bardali is about 8 km, with the usual travel time around 15-30 minutes.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
